在外网ssh登录内网设备,不再需要内网穿透了-阿里云开发者社区

开发者社区> 安全> 正文
登录阅读全文

在外网ssh登录内网设备,不再需要内网穿透了

简介: 总所周知,如果家里安装了 home assistant,要想在外面登录树莓派就必须做内网穿透。 首先你得有一个 DDNS 这样才能让你通过一个固定的域名访问到家里的路由器;然后要把电信路由器拨号改为自己的路由器拨号这样才能控制“路由”;再然后要在路由器上设置端口映射,将树莓派的22端口映射成比如8022之类的公开端口;做完这些恭喜你,终于可以在外网登录树莓派了。不过与

总所周知,如果家里安装了 home assistant,要想在外面登录树莓派就必须做内网穿透。

首先你得有一个 DDNS 这样才能让你通过一个固定的域名访问到家里的路由器;
然后要把电信路由器拨号改为自己的路由器拨号这样才能控制“路由”;
再然后要在路由器上设置端口映射,将树莓派的22端口映射成比如8022之类的公开端口;
做完这些恭喜你,终于可以在外网登录树莓派了。不过与此同时你也将树莓派暴露在了可怕的公网环境中。

现在我们团队开发了一个简单的工具,你只需要 1. 注册  2. 一键安装,就可以在外网获得ssh的访问权限了,并且全程通过非对称的方式进行加密,保障数据安全。通过本脚本一键安装后,只要设备可以联上互联网,只要你能找到 Chrome 浏览器,就能随时通过 SSH 登录到设备。

官网:https://terminal.moja-lab.com

155749bq71yku4uc2c71jj.png 
看一段1分30秒的视频让您完全了解 Moja 远程终端:http://v.youku.com/v_show/id_XMzg1MDIzMDIxMg==.html


远程终端使用 nodejs 为客户端, 目标兼容所有 Linux 平台,目前已测试通过:
︎ MacOS
︎ Raspbian
︎ Debian
︎ CentOS
︎ Ubuntu
︎ RedHat
︎ hassbian
目前远程终端尚是 Beta 版,可能有些许问题,大家可以在 Issue 中提问题,我们将竭尽全力改善产品。
欢迎加入钉钉群:

154137ztk4k411iqnj4k4z.png 

版权声明:本文内容由阿里云实名注册用户自发贡献,版权归原作者所有,阿里云开发者社区不拥有其著作权,亦不承担相应法律责任。具体规则请查看《阿里云开发者社区用户服务协议》和《阿里云开发者社区知识产权保护指引》。如果您发现本社区中有涉嫌抄袭的内容,填写侵权投诉表单进行举报,一经查实,本社区将立刻删除涉嫌侵权内容。

分享: